ISTH: Advancing Hemophilia Treatment Today and Tomorrow
International Society on Thrombosis and Haemostasis (ISTH) shared a post on LinkedIn:
“New CME opportunity! The hemophilia treatment landscape is rapidly evolving — are you up to date?
Our latest expert-led module, Updates in FVIIa Mimetics: Advancing Hemophilia Treatment Today and Tomorrow, is designed for hematology care teams including physicians, NPs, PAs, nurses and pharmacists.
What you’ll get:
- Key insights into emerging therapies
- Clinical trial updates
- Best practices to individualize patient care”
